The McMinnville UFO photographs were taken on a farm near McMinnville,Oregon,in 1950. The photos were reprinted in Life magazine and in newspapers across the nation,and are often considered to be among the most famous ever taken of a UFO. The photos remain controversial,with many UFO researchers claiming they show a genuine,unidentified object in the sky,while many UFO sceptics claim that the photos are a hoax. At 7:30 pm on May 11,1950,Evelyn Trent spotted a slow-moving,metallic disk-shaped object heading in her direction. She yelled for her husband,Paul,who came out and also saw the object. He went back inside the house to get a camera and took two photos before it sped away | |
